The development of aircraft engines traces back to the Wright Brothers' pioneering flights in the early 1900s, using inline piston engines that evolved into radial designs for increased reliability and power. The 1940s saw the advent of jet engines, revolutionizing aviation with higher speeds and efficiencies, laying the groundwork for modern propulsion systems like turbojets and turbofans. Over time, jet engines grew larger to generate more thrust, despite the challenge of increased weight and drag.
In the 1980s, open rotor engines, known as propfans, were explored as a potential advancement. General Electric and Safran worked on innovative designs like the GE36, aiming to enhance efficiency and reduce noise. However, the project faced challenges due to excessive noise levels and shifting priorities due to lower oil prices, leading to a loss in interest.
Recently, renewed focus on fuel efficiency, Safran's advancements in noise reduction and improvements in fan blade and general open rotor engine technology sparked a revival of interest in the designs and has culminated in the CFM Rise engine, boasting a higher bypass ratio and significant fuel efficiency gains.
The CFM Rise engine represents a huge leap in engine design, addressing past challenges while embracing new technologies to meet the demands of a more efficient aviation future. Ground and flight tests planned for the near future are set to demonstrate the engine's capabilities and pave the way for incredible evolution in the aviation industry.
